Blinds on the exterior carpentry

In the market we have many types of sun protections to use on windows; fabric curtains, awnings, blinds… etc. But as we will see throughout the article, the Blinds that we use in the carpentry of our houses, possibly one of the best solutions we can adopt.

As anecdotal data and a bit of history of this type of lattice, they have their origin in the 18th century, in Persia, where a piece of cloth was used to cover doors and windows blocking the passage of light and dust. Its name derives from the French word persienne, which means, from Persia.

What are the advantages of blinds?

The main objective of this type of screens that can be anchored or installed in a window (Curtains, awnings, pergolas, parasols, blinds… etc.) are to control the entry of light or the privacy of the outside, but the advantages of blinds in a home they go further.

The main functions and advantages whether in winter or summer are:

  • Solar protection. The slats are an obstacle to solar radiation protecting the occupants of the house where they are installed.
  • Energy saving. They offer insulation values that other types of solar protections cannot achieve, avoiding extra energy expenditure, be it due to cold or heat. Live the exterior blinds!
  • Acoustic protection. It offers protection against environmental noise from the outside thanks to the qualities of the materials that make it up, mainly aluminum or PVC.
  • Air and water permeability. It provides extra protection against the carpentry that we have installed in the envelope of our house.
  • Resistance to wind load. We once again focus on protection against adverse atmospheric agents.
  • Security. It is an extra "layer" of security against thieves. The new models of blinds, thanks to technical advances, are reaching high levels of anti-theft, and of course, it is to be appreciated.
  • Privacy. They really form a barrier against those prying eyes from the outside when we practice closing, and there are even installations with perforated or micro-perforated slats that also allow air and light to pass through.

Types of blinds

To understand this section and practice it coherently, we must reel off the parts of a blind in four relevant elements; The drawer, the guides, by the type of slats and the type of drive.

1.- According to types of drawers

In the structure, one of the main parts are the blind drawers that depending on the situation and needs, we would find three types:

1.1- Compact system. We could say that it is the most widespread system currently on the market, here the blind drawer is positioned - at the factory - just above the window forming a single compact unit and that undoubtedly facilitates installation.

It is recommended when we practice the change or replacement of the windows and in new construction. Very good levels of tightness and thermo-acoustic insulation are achieved in addition to mechanisms that work with home automation in Electric shutters.

1.2- Mini system. It is intended to be used when we have a window without blind and we don't want to practice work. In this case, the box is installed from the outside, either on the façade itself or in front of the window.

An advantage is that there is no thermal transfer in the drawer as it comprises an element attached to the building envelope.

1.3- Traditional system. In this case, there is no drawer as such, a hole is made in the wall for the registration of the blind, where its components will be housed. This system requires more work and produces negative deficiencies in insulation levels.

2.- According to types of Guides

  • PVC guides and profiles. The pvc guides on blinds they adapt perfectly to all the situations of our drawer-register and the blind itself, some with accessories for mosquito nets. Important variety of extensions, flashing or even a profile with a gutter for the sill with coupling for different types of carpentry.
  • Aluminum guides and profiles. The aluminum guides they are also perfectly suited to all applications, and also offer a wide variety of terminals and colors.

Whether made of PVC or aluminum material, there is a wide range of products that can be adapted to all possible solutions and that are perfectly integrated into the exterior carpentry of homes.

Normally, we do not find any problem in the installations in front of a window and with reference to the wooden profiles, we could say that it is a practically obsolete product and that it is not in demand in the market.

3.- According to types of slats (Cloth)

  • Roller blinds: completely prevent the passage of light and isolate the window from the outside. And they are classified according to material - type of slats:
    • PVC slats
    • Aluminum slats
    • Wooden slats
  • Adjustable rolling shutter. The slats can be oriented to protect against the inclement weather outside and thus achieve well-being.
  • Alicante blinds. A simple system of horizontal slats where they are initially made of wood and which, from an economic perspective, are cheap.
  • Adjustable blinds. They offer protection against glare by allowing the intensity of daylight entering the home to be regulated by means of horizontal slats. In addition to overheating and also ensure energy savings. And they are classified as:
    • Outdoor venetian blinds
      • Flat slat
      • Strip with beaded edges
      • Z slat
    • Metal adjustable blinds

Blinds materials

  • PVC blinds. It is characterized by being ductile and tenacious; presents dimensional stability and environmental resistance, in addition, it is recyclable by various methods.
  • Aluminum Blinds. Aluminum is a non-ferrous metal, light, malleable, resistant to corrosion.
  • Wooden shutters. It is a natural, elegant and very functional product, but in addition, the decorative possibilities it offers are unlimited. Among other products for solar protection in wood, the shutters, shutters, Alicante blinds or Venetian.
